Bridal Shower Centerpieces Can Be Simple and Fun!
If you’ve ever given a bridal shower, you know how many details there are to think about in planning it. You can spend weeks getting ready for a party that ends up lasting only two or three hours. There are invitations to get ready, a house to clean and decorate, and food to plan. When it comes to the centerpiece for your table, though, don’t give it another thought, because this article is full of creative ideas for you.
1. How about letting your bridal shower cake be your centerpiece? You can order a cake that is decorated in the bridal colors and possibly made around a theme. It will look lovely in the middle of the table with maybe a little greenery surrounding it, and it will be out on display where all of the guests can see it before it’s cut. Another great idea that a lot of people are using is having decorated cupcakes instead of one cake. It’s much easier and considerably less messy than cutting a cake.
2. You can never lose with flowers. You don’t have to pay a fortune for them, either. You can pick up a bouquet at the grocery store, and by arranging them in a lovely vase, you’ve got the beautiful centerpiece you need. After the shower is over, you can send the vase of flowers home with the bride as a gift. The flowers will remind her of what a great time you all had, and the vase will become a lasting keepsake.
3. Candles can always be used as a successful centerpiece. Floating candles are a good choice for a centerpiece. It only takes a clear glass bowl, water, and some floating candles to create a lovely environment for the party. You can also add decorative stones in the bridal colors to the bowl to coordinate it with the rest of your decorations. A fancy glass plate with a pillar candle will also give the party a glow as it sits there in simple dignity.
4. Another great centerpiece which can be sent home with the bride is an fancy tray containing an elegant bottle of wine or champagne and two champagne flutes. For color you can add fresh flowers or flower petals to the tray. You can add ribbons to the bottle and/or the glasses to make them more festive if you like.
The main idea of a bridal shower is for it to be a happy celebration for the bride and her guests. You don’t need an elaborate centerpiece to carry it off, so don’t worry about it. Keep it simple and get what you need ahead of time so that it will be ready to go when the time comes. Your guests will admire both your centerpiece and your ingenuity, and you’ll have time left over to plan some really fun shower games.
